How to peel a banana properly?! Usually, people start peeling a banana at the stem, which can leave fibrous particles on the fruit and cause it to become squishy. However, experts recommend an alternative method that starts at the opposite end, where the "black tip" of the banana is. Squeeze this tip lightly between your fingers and the peel will almost pop open on its own, allowing for a clean cut off and preventing damage to the banana.

This method is not only more efficient, but is also the natural choice for many animals, such as monkeys, who routinely use it to enjoy their bananas carefree. This approach not only makes peeling easier, but also prevents the fruit from crushing during the process.

It is also widely believed that people often peel bananas by the stem because it looks like a natural handle that makes it easy to start peeling. This habit is probably also related to how bananas are often depicted in the media and in stores — usually with the stem up, which visually encourages this method of peeling.

Anecdotally, monkeys, which are often associated with bananas, actually start peeling the banana at the tip, opposite the stem, which may be more practical as it prevents the soft fruit from being squeezed and crushed.
